The Model 1752 JEDA (Jet
Engine Data Acquisition Module) is an engine performance module specially designed to
operate with the ACES Systems' 1700 Series Analyzers and Honeywell's MEDRA software
package. The JEDA, combined with a 1700 Series Analyzer and MEDRA software, forms a complete interactive test system for performing vibration surveys, fan balancing, and engine performance testing of N2 EEC/DEEC controlled TFE731 engines. Collecting data with the JEDA gives you a precise, repeatable method of measuring engine efficiency and performance. The data is accurate because it is computed in averages rather than from a single point in time. The JEDA collects averages of temperatures, pressures, and speeds from the engine and transfers the data to a personal computer. Engine performance and efficiency can be immediately plotted using the MEDRA software package. Because the JEDA's measurements are accurate the first time, data scatter problems are eliminated, dramatically reducing the need for reruns.
